The American Presidency Can Never Be Trusted Again North America The American Presidency Can Never Be Trusted Again Dennis Lytton October 31, 2025 In his February 5th piece titled There is No Going Back, New York Times columnist Jamelle Bouie... Read More Read more about The American Presidency Can Never Be Trusted Again